Village
is a village and civil parish in the West Suffolk district of , England. The village is on the south bank of the . According to Eilert Ekwall the meaning of the village name is 'corn farm by the mill'.

Village
is a village and civil parish in the English county of and in the old hundred of Lackford. It is recorded in the Domesday Book of 1086 as Wirilintona.
